AAA - Invitation for Bid Notification

The Western Piedmont Council of Governments seeks bid proposals from agencies capable of providing services to residents age 60+ for fiscal years July 1, 2022 - June 30, 2024 through the Home and Community Care Block Grant. Funding requires a 10% local provider match (cash or in-kind). In-Home Aide Services must be provided by a licensed agency.


Service County Current FY22 State/Federal Funds*

  • Medical Transportation Burke $46,378

  • In-Home Aide Services Alexander $41,045

  • In-Home Aide Services Burke $205,200

  • In-Home Aide Services Caldwell $206,928

  • In-Home Aide Services Catawba $326,683

*Service levels and exact budget amounts are set annually in each county by planning committees at the end of April.

Interested parties are required to attend a bidder’s conference on Wednesday, March 30, 2022 at 2:00 P.M at Western Piedmont Council of Governments.
